As a New Graduate Speech Pathologist, you will undergo an industry-leading graduate program, serving both in our clinic and out in the community. With a gradual ramp-up period, we help you transition from your studies and apply those skills in a real‑world setting. You will have access to weekly supervision, market‑leading PD, and a dedicated multi‑disciplinary team around you. Concentric provides the foundations to build a long and successful career. About Your New Role Conduct comprehensive assessments of individuals to identify their functional abilities, limitations, and goals. Develop individualized treatment plans and intervention strategies to maximise independence, functional capacity, and quality of life. Provide evidence-based therapeutic interventions. Collaborate with clients, their families, and a multidisciplinary team to develop person‑centred care plans and ensure holistic support. Maintain accurate and up‑to‑date client records and documentation. Stay informed about the latest research, best practices, and regulatory changes. Participate in team meetings, case conferences, and professional development activities and contribute to a positive workplace culture. Essential Qualifications and Experience A degree in Speech Pathology (or equivalent). Current SPA registration. Valid Australian driver’s licence.
